NHL Playoff Games Tonight

Stamkos scores the game winning goal in last nights 4-3 victory!
The Washington Capitals are on the brink of elimination, and play game four of their series tonight against the Lightning. They're currently down 3-0 in the series, and a comeback looks out of reach the way Tampa has been playing, but Ovi says it's possible. Boston plays Philly at home looking to make the series 3-0 in their favor, and the Detroit Red Wings face off against the Sharks tonight. Detroit is down 2-0 in the series, but has only lost each game by a score of 2-1. You can't help but wonder how they may be doing if they didn't have so many injured players...
